Tristan J. Samson is an LA-based performer born in the Philippines. His first exposure to performance was doing a musical production of Annie, and since then knew that he wanted to be a performer. He is passionate about delving into all performing art forms, believing the full utilization of the body as the main communicative vehicle to achieve that transcendental state that makes performing feel alive.

He has acting experience onscreen, in contemporary & classical theatre, and in immersive & devised theatre. He also has an extensive movement background, including classical dances such as Balinese, Javanese, Flamenco, West African, and Capoeira; and commercial dances such as contemporary, hip-hop, and ballet.

Past professional works include performing in NOW Festival 2024 at REDCAT; Augustine Machine for Center of New Performance; World Music Festivals in CalArts, UCLA, Pomona College, and Santa Monica College; Hudson Theatre during Hollywood Fringe Festival, among others…

Tristan’s artistic pursuits also extends in directing and choreography, with his recent directorial production of the drama gong Balinese/Greek fusion of the tragedy, RAJA OEDIPUS (Oedipus Rex), at the Indonesian Consulate LA during the first ever Los Angeles Gamelan Festival in summer 2025. Past works include directing Mr. Burns: Post Electric Play (UCSD) and choreography in AHC (UCSD), among others.

Tristan is a proud member of Burat Wangi, an Indonesian orchestra troupe founded by renowned maestros, Nyoman and Nanik Wenten, that promotes Balinese traditions through music, dance, and drama.
